Nursing homes in Denver, Colorado play a crucial role in providing care for seniors who require around-the-clock medical attention and assistance with daily activities. These skilled nursing facilities, also known as retirement homes, offer a range of essential services to ensure the well-being of their residents. Denver County, where Denver is located, is home to several nursing homes, making skilled nursing care accessible to those in need.
In nursing homes in Denver, residents benefit from a variety of features and services that enhance their quality of life. These may include comfortable private or shared rooms, nutritious meal plans, and assistance with activities of daily living like bathing and dressing. Many nursing homes also provide access to recreational activities, social events, and outdoor spaces to promote a sense of community and engagement among residents.
One significant aspect of nursing homes in Denver, Colorado, is the availability of specialized therapies and treatments. Skilled nursing facilities often have physical, occupational, and speech therapy services on-site to help residents regain or maintain their independence and mobility. Medical professionals and trained staff members are available to administer medications, monitor health conditions, and provide wound care or other medical treatments as needed.
Furthermore, nursing homes in Denver offer specialized treatment for a range of medical conditions, including rehabilitation after surgeries or hospital stays. These facilities can also accommodate residents with chronic illnesses, such as diabetes or heart disease, by providing the necessary medical care and supervision. A nursing home, also known as a skilled nursing facility, is a residential facility that provides 24-hour care and medical supervision for individuals who have complex medical needs or require assistance with daily activities.
Nursing homes offer higher levels of medical care and supervision compared to Denver assisted living facilities. They are suitable for individuals with serious medical conditions or disabilities that require ongoing medical attention and assistance with activities of daily living.
The terms "nursing home" and "skilled nursing facility" are often used interchangeably. Both refer to residential facilities that provide medical care and assistance to individuals who require ongoing medical attention, rehabilitation services, and support with daily activities. Skilled nursing facilities typically focus on post-acute care and rehabilitation after hospitalization.
Nursing homes in Denver offer a range of services including medical care, rehabilitation services, assistance with activities of daily living (ADLs) such as bathing, dressing, and eating, medication management, social activities, and emotional support. The goal is to provide comprehensive care for residents' physical, emotional, and social well-being.
The process of moving to a nursing home in Denver usually involves an initial assessment of the individual's medical needs and care requirements. Once a suitable facility is identified, the individual and their family review the facility's services, policies, and costs. If the decision is made to move forward, the individual's medical records are transferred, and a move-in date is scheduled. The nursing home staff assists with the transition and ensures that the individual's medical and personal needs are met.
Rehabilitation services in nursing homes include physical therapy, occupational therapy, and speech therapy. These services are provided to individuals recovering from surgery, injury, or illness. The goal is to improve mobility, regain independence in daily activities, and enhance overall quality of life.
Payment for nursing homes can be covered by various sources including private pay, long-term care insurance, Medicaid for eligible individuals, and, in some cases, Medicare for short-term stays following a hospitalization. It's important to understand the costs involved and explore available payment options to ensure adequate financial planning.
Nursing homes and hospice care are not the same. Nursing homes provide comprehensive care and medical assistance for individuals with complex medical needs or disabilities. Hospice care, on the other hand, is specialized care for individuals with a terminal illness, focusing on providing comfort, pain management, and emotional support during the end-of-life journey.
When choosing a nursing home in Denver, consider factors such as the facility's location, quality of care, staff qualifications, available services, cleanliness, safety measures, resident testimonials, and the overall atmosphere. Visiting the facility in person, talking to current residents and their families, and asking detailed questions can help you make an informed decision.
Nursing homes provide round-the-clock medical care, supervision, and support for individuals with complex medical needs. They offer rehabilitation services to help individuals regain independence, social activities to promote engagement and well-being, and assistance with daily activities to ensure a comfortable and safe living environment.
